In this delightful chat, Stanley Tucci, an award-winning actor known for films like "The Devil Wears Prada" and his show "Searching for Italy", shares his culinary passion with hosts Nick and Angela. He discusses the artistry of Italian cooking while preparing spaghetti alle vongole, revealing his insights on fresh ingredients. As they sip Negronis, Stanley shares fun anecdotes about celebrity encounters with legends like Cher. Their engaging banter highlights the joy of cooking and the cultural significance of beloved dishes.
